Cedar Court is a property in Oxford (OX4 1EJ). It has a recorded floor area of 104 m² (around 1118 sq ft) and council tax band D. The latest certificate (July 2011) shows a C (score 77), near the top of the C band. The latest certificate is from July 2011, so improvements made since then won't be reflected.

At 104 m² the property is well over the postcode median (46 m² across 39 EPCs), placing it in the larger end of the local stock.

No sales recorded with HM Land Registry

That can mean the property has never traded since the registry began publishing in 1995, was a new build that hasn't been registered yet, or is held in the same hands long-term.
